Plumbing drain installation services involve setting up new drain lines or replacing existing ones within a property’s plumbing system. This process typically includes planning the layout, selecting appropriate piping materials, and ensuring proper connections to fixtures such as sinks, toilets, and appliances. Professional contractors focus on installing efficient and durable drain systems that help facilitate the smooth removal of wastewater from the property. Proper installation is essential to prevent future plumbing issues and ensure the entire system functions effectively.

These services are often needed when properties experience drainage problems or are undergoing renovations and new construction. Common issues that drain installation can help solve include frequent clogs, slow draining fixtures, foul odors, or leaks around drain lines. Installing or upgrading drains also addresses problems caused by aging or damaged pipes, which can lead to more serious plumbing failures if left unaddressed. The overview below groups typical Plumbing Drain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or drain repairs or unclogging services generally range from $150 to $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, though prices can vary based on the complexity of the issue and local rates.

Drain Line Replacement - Replacing a section of drain pipe us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 for standard projects. Larger or more complex replacements can reach $4,000 or more, but most projects tend to stay within the middle of this range.

Full Drain System Installation - Installing a new drain system or replacing an entire setup can cost anywhere from $3,500 to $8,000. These projects are less common and often involve higher costs due to scope and materials used.

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more intricate drain installation projects, such as custom piping or extensive remodeling, can exceed $10,000. While less frequent, these jobs are typically on the higher end of the cost spectrum for local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in plumbing drain installation? Plumbing drain installation includes designing, fitting, and connecting new drain pipes to ensure proper waste removal and drainage for a property.

Why should I hire local contractors for drain installation? Local contractors understand the area’s plumbing codes and conditions, which helps ensure the installation is done correctly and efficiently.

What types of drain systems can local service providers install? They can install various drain systems such as main sewer lines, kitchen and bathroom drains, and specialty drainage solutions tailored to specific needs.

How do I know if my existing drain system needs replacement or repair? Signs include frequent clogs, slow drainage, or unpleasant odors, which may indicate the need for professional assessment and potential replacement.

What should I consider before installing a new drain system? Important factors include the property’s layout, local building codes, and the intended use of the drainage system, which local service providers can help evaluate.
